Weekly charts suggest that
- The index moved in a range of 475 points viz. between 17324 and 17799
The oscillators of different time frames are showing mixed signals
Global Risk perception has tilted towards highly uncertain and negative

- The following observations made in the previous blog might get negated if we see a daily close below 17200
We have seen bearish candles consecutively for three months between Jan to Mar20(pandemic driven penetrating the lower BB), Apr 22 to June 22 we are witnessing similar move from Dec22 to Feb23 taking the index closer to the Mid BB.
Though there has been a huge gap down opening and sharp sell-off on Friday, the pullback has resulted in a hammer candle. This requires confirmation
As noted in the previous Blogs, it is observed from the daily charts that the Index is moving in a downward sloping channel with base support at 17270 and top at 17930. Till either of this is breached we may see a consolidation
Most likely scenario could be a range of 17250-17770
We need to see a daily close above 17840 for further gains towards 18K

The below piece of information is being highlighted in our previous blogs starting Dec 22. We intend to keep this tail piece even at the cost of repetition for the sake of quick reference
If we take the Fib retracements so far the correction has been 1283 points. The Annual gain has been 3704 points from 15183 to 18887. One third correction would fall at 17666 and a 50% correction would mean 17035.
